Konkola Copper Mines (KCM) has assured the nation that it will continue operating despite the difficulties arising from low copper prices on the international market.

KCM Chairman who is also Vendatta Resources Chief Executive Officer, Tom Albanese has told University of Zambia students in the school mining at the Great East road campus this afternoon that the price of copper will continue to fluctuate, but that there is need to persevere both in good and hard times.

And Mr. Albanese has projected that Zambia still faces a challenging year ahead as the price of copper continues to lower.

He however, states that with perseverance and a positive attitude, the country will pull through.

He has also disclosed that KCM is looking at ways of increasing power backup such as bringing in more generators to cushion the impact of the power shortage.

Mr.Albanese has expressed confidence that the mining company will survive amidst the challenges that the country is going through.

He implored the students to be ready to work in the mining industry regardless of the challenges that are being experienced in the copper markets.
